Nice! What equations did you use if you can remember? I used a "simple" (Took me a long time to implement it but it really clicked once I did) calculate Gravitational force (Force = 1st Mass * 2nd Mass / (DistanceSquared) ) and then calculated Center of Mass and made the object go towards the Center of Mass at the speed of the force.

Nice! What equations did you use if you can remember?
The same ones you did! The only addition is the formula for inelastic collision, because I wanted to simulate the fusion of particles and the resulted motion of the new one.
Now it accelerates towards the object itself and not center of mass
Did you use the function Collider.ClosestPoint?

If so I'm not sure it's correct, because gravity strength increases as distance decreases, so if you calculate using that point you may encounter infinite gravity as soon as the two objects collide, or a wrong value in case you're applying the force to the center of gravity of the second one.  :)

Otherwise... what did you mean with it? I'm interested!
